INTRODUCTION TO THE COURSE

The success of any organisation is built on the strength of its people—and the foundation of that strength lies in positive work ethics. The Role of Positive Work Ethics in Achieving Organisational Objectives training course equips leaders and managers with the insights and strategies needed to cultivate a results-driven and values-based team culture. By embedding strong ethical principles into daily operations, organisations can align employee behaviours with broader strategic objectives.

This training course empowers participants to drive business performance by fostering commitment, accountability, and a high-performance mindset within their teams. Delegates will explore proven techniques to instil a culture of trust, resilience, and personal responsibility—key factors in translating organisational goals into measurable success. Upon completion, participants will return to their roles better prepared to lead with integrity and inspire excellence across all levels.

This Role of Positive Work Ethics in Achieving Organisational Objectives training course will highlight:

  • The vital connection between ethical workplace behaviour and achieving organisational goals
  • Leadership strategies to instil and reinforce strong work ethics within teams
  • Creating a supportive and performance-oriented team environment
  • Balancing high expectations with emotional well-being to prevent burnout
  • Aligning team values and conduct with overarching business strategies

DAILY AGENDA

DAY 1 : The Link Between Work Ethic and Organisational Objectives
  • Linking leadership mindset and team success
  • Defining Work Ethics
  • Creating alignment - Connecting team goals and organisational objectives
  • The psychological foundation for positive work ethics
  • Self Determination Theory and your team’s work
  • Creativity, Autonomy and Team Success
DAY 2 : Optimising Your Leadership Style
  • The self-aware leader
  • How the best managers think and act
  • Mc Gregor’s two managerial mindsets
  • Persuasion and Influence
  • Motivating for high-impact work ethics
DAY 3 : Creating a High-Performance Environment
  • The pivotal nature of organizational context
  • Coaching skills for developing positive work ethics
  • Mentoring others for impact
  • Approaches for fostering a high-performance climate
  • Giving powerful feedback
DAY 4 : Emotional Intelligence and Work Ethic
  • What is Emotional Intelligence?
  • The 4 pillars of Emotional Intelligence
  • The difference between IQ, EQ and Personality
  • Applying Emotional Intelligence to drive results and outcomes
  • Developing your team’s work ethic with Emotional Intelligence
DAY 5 : Work Ethics and Employee Performance Capability
  • Work ethic versus burn-out: getting the balance right
  • The difference between positive and negative stress
  • The Support & Challenge Model
  • Consolidating key learning points and insights
  • Next Steps
